I'm sitting here staring at the FedEx "We're sorry we missed you!" door tag on my desk. The FedEx Express delivery person left it while I was out this morning. I can't pick-up the package until after 6 p.m., the tag reads, but I know what's inside.My Apple video iPod has arrived!!

Yes, I'm an electronics gadget person and I can't wait to try it out. I even paid $13 extra to get it here in two days.

I really can't financially afford it, but I bought the 60-Gbyte one for $399, which Apple estimates will hold 15,000 songs, 25,000 photos, or more than 150 hours of video. If ever there comes a time when you really can download an entire movie on these things, I'm going to need as much hard drive space as I can possibly get.

For now I'll have to settle for Desperate Housewives and Lost. Apple partnered with Disney to offer downloads of the ABC shows. I'm not really a big television fan. I figure, why watch life when you can live it?

I am interested in video podcasting. Anyone else out there buy a video iPod with the 2.5-inch color screen? And if so, what do you think of the technology, and did you get the black one or white one?
